Abstract
The Industry Foundation Classes (IFC) and City Geography Markup Language (CityGML) are commonly used open data formats for representing and exchanging information within building information modeling (BIM) and geographic information system (GIS), respectively. Although the integration of BIM and GIS based on IFC and CityGML has a great potential to support urban road rehabilitation planning and management, the existing IFC and CityGML standards cannot comprehensively and explicitly describe the features required for urban road rehabilitation planning procedures. To this end, this study aims to develop a data model to sufficiently represent the required information, serving as a formal basis for the IFC and CityGML schema extensions. The proposed IFC and CityGML extensions could work as the foundation of urban road rehabilitation information sharing and simulation to facilitate decision-making related to comparing alternatives and optimizing plans by considering multiple objectives in the planning phase.
